Output 3abc303441660359deba2e79e86bf1ae5002d6853038467356e5a8dbc179e151:1

value
39900000
script pubkey
OP_0 OP_PUSHBYTES_20 d8928c9a4b5554c78d7ec29944a7c4a80ebe574d
address
bc1qmzfgexjt242v0rt7c2v5ff7y4q8tu46d7lv0s0
transaction
3abc303441660359deba2e79e86bf1ae5002d6853038467356e5a8dbc179e151